## Session Handling — LockerLoop Access Flow

Quick overview for reviewers: when a customer taps "open locker" in the SudsStation app, we mint a short-lived session scoped to that locker bank. Sessions expire after 10 minutes or one successful door release, whichever comes first. Don't cache them client-side — the door controller rejects reuse anyway. For poking at the staging controller yourself, authenticate with the bearer token below.

session JWT of yaguf-tahop = eyJhbGciOiJIUzI1NiIsInR5cCI6IkpXVCJ9.eyJzdWIiOiIIvtUmFqQ_4In0.rjsW2NuF59R8

## Escalation: Soft Deletes in Orders

Rows in the Vantrell Commerce orders table are never hard-deleted; the purge worker sets deleted_at and masks payment metadata. If a reviewer finds rows with deleted_at set but unmasked fields, escalate immediately — this indicates the masking job failed silently. Capture the row IDs and the job run timestamp before escalating. Send your findings to the data-integrity duty officer.

escalation mailbox, kagef-kawef: frador_zorix@tolvaqlabs.internal

// Dark-mode support in the Lumenfall admin dashboard.
// Plugin authors: do not hardcode colors. Resolve tokens through the
// ThemeBridge client below; it returns the active palette and listens
// for scheme changes so your panels flip without a reload.
// Contrast ratios are enforced server-side — submissions that bypass
// tokens fail review. Initialize the client once per plugin, at mount,
// never per render. The client authenticates against the internal
// ThemeBridge service. Use the key that follows.

API key for hagug-kajof: vxb4-HrJ9

Quick note before you approve: the Fernwick kiosk app ships with a watchdog that restarts the UI shell if the heartbeat stalls for more than 20 seconds. The watchdog reports restarts to our Larkspur dashboard, so it needs to authenticate. Drop the env file at /etc/fernwick/watchdog.env on each kiosk. The line below sets the watchdog's reporting secret.

secret setting of tajof-bahif: COURIER_KEY3=65d